linux系统查看数据库命令

worktile 其他 1731

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Linux系统中可以使用以下命令来查看数据库:

    1. mysql命令:
    – `mysql -u 用户名 -p`:登录MySQL数据库,需要输入密码。
    – `show databases;`:显示所有数据库。
    – `use 数据库名;`:选择要使用的数据库。
    – `show tables;`:显示当前数据库中的所有表。
    – `select * from 表名;`:显示指定表的所有记录。

    2. PostgreSQL命令:
    – `psql -U 用户名 -d 数据库名`:登录PostgreSQL数据库。
    – `\l`:显示所有数据库。
    – `\c 数据库名`:选择要使用的数据库。
    – `\dt`:显示当前数据库中的所有表。
    – `select * from 表名;`:显示指定表的所有记录。

    3. MongoDB命令:
    – `mongo`:登录MongoDB数据库。
    – `show dbs;`:显示所有数据库。
    – `use 数据库名;`:选择要使用的数据库。
    – `show collections;`:显示当前数据库中的所有集合。
    – `db.集合名.find();`:显示指定集合的所有文档。

    4. SQLite命令:
    – `sqlite3 数据库文件路径`:打开SQLite数据库。
    – `.databases`:显示所有数据库。
    – `.tables`:显示当前数据库中的所有表。
    – `select * from 表名;`:显示指定表的所有记录。

    以上是常用的Linux系统下用于查看数据库的命令,根据不同的数据库类型选择相应的命令即可。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Linux系统有许多命令可以用来查看数据库,具体取决于所使用的数据库的类型。以下是一些常用的命令:

    1. MySQL/MariaDB数据库:

    – mysql命令:这是MySQL和MariaDB的主要命令行界面工具。可以使用该命令连接到数据库服务器,并执行各种操作,例如查询数据库、创建表、插入数据等。
    “`
    mysql -u username -p
    “`
    这将提示您输入数据库用户的密码,并进入MySQL的交互命令行界面。

    – show databases:在mysql命令行界面中执行该命令,将显示所有可用的数据库。

    – use database_name:使用该命令可以切换到指定的数据库。

    – show tables:在数据库中执行该命令,将显示该数据库中的所有表。

    – describe table_name:用来查看表的结构,包括字段名、数据类型、索引等信息。

    – select * from table_name:用来查询表中的数据。

    2. PostgreSQL数据库:

    – psql命令:这是PostgreSQL数据库的交互式命令行工具。可以使用该命令连接到数据库服务器,并执行各种操作,例如查询数据库、创建表、插入数据等。
    “`
    psql -U username -d database_name
    “`
    这将提示您输入数据库用户的密码,并进入psql的交互命令行界面。

    – \l:在psql命令行界面中执行该命令,将显示所有可用的数据库。

    – \c database_name:使用该命令可以切换到指定的数据库。

    – \dt:在数据库中执行该命令,将显示该数据库中的所有表。

    – \d table_name:用来查看表的结构,包括字段名、数据类型、索引等信息。

    – SELECT * FROM table_name:用来查询表中的数据。

    3. Oracle数据库:

    – sqlplus命令:这是Oracle数据库的命令行工具。可以使用该命令连接到数据库服务器,并执行各种操作,例如查询数据库、创建表、插入数据等。
    “`
    sqlplus username/password@hostname:port/service_name
    “`
    请将username、password、hostname、port、service_name替换为实际的数据库连接信息。

    – select * from v$database:在sqlplus命令行界面中执行该命令,将显示当前数据库的信息。

    – select table_name from all_tables:在数据库中执行该命令,将显示该数据库中的所有表。

    – select * from user_tables:在数据库中执行该命令,将显示当前用户下的所有表。

    – describe table_name:用来查看表的结构,包括字段名、数据类型、索引等信息。

    – select * from table_name:用来查询表中的数据。

    以上是一些常用的命令,具体的命令和语法可能会有所不同,根据所使用的数据库类型和版本可能会有所差异。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,我们可以使用多种命令来查看数据库。下面将介绍一些常用的数据库查看命令。

    1. MySQL数据库
    MySQL是一种常见的关系型数据库管理系统,在Linux系统中可以使用以下命令来查看数据库。

    1.1. 登录MySQL服务器
    首先,在终端中输入以下命令来登录MySQL服务器。

    “`
    mysql -u username -p
    “`

    其中,`username` 为MySQL服务器的用户名。执行该命令后,系统将提示输入密码,输入正确的密码后即可登录MySQL服务器。

    1.2. 查看数据库
    登录MySQL服务器后,可以使用以下命令来查看数据库。

    “`
    SHOW DATABASES;
    “`

    该命令将列出所有的数据库名称。

    1.3. 使用特定数据库
    如果要查看特定的数据库,可以使用以下命令。

    “`
    USE database_name;
    “`

    其中,`database_name` 是要使用的数据库的名称。

    1.4. 查看表
    在使用特定数据库后,可以使用以下命令来查看表。

    “`
    SHOW TABLES;
    “`

    该命令将列出特定数据库中的所有表名称。

    2. PostgreSQL数据库
    PostgreSQL是另一种常见的关系型数据库管理系统,在Linux系统中可以使用以下命令来查看数据库。

    2.1. 登录PostgreSQL服务器
    首先,在终端中输入以下命令来登录PostgreSQL服务器。

    “`
    psql -U username -d database_name
    “`

    其中,`username` 是PostgreSQL服务器的用户名,`database_name` 是要登录的数据库名称。执行该命令后,系统将提示输入密码,输入正确的密码后即可登录PostgreSQL服务器。

    2.2. 查看数据库
    登录PostgreSQL服务器后,可以使用以下命令来查看数据库。

    “`
    \l
    “`

    该命令将列出所有的数据库名称。

    2.3. 使用特定数据库
    如果要查看特定的数据库,可以使用以下命令。

    “`
    \c database_name
    “`

    其中,`database_name` 是要使用的数据库的名称。

    2.4. 查看表
    在使用特定数据库后,可以使用以下命令来查看表。

    “`
    \dt
    “`

    该命令将列出特定数据库中的所有表名称。

    3. MongoDB数据库
    MongoDB是一种非关系型数据库管理系统,在Linux系统中可以使用以下命令来查看数据库。

    3.1. 登录MongoDB服务器
    首先,在终端中输入以下命令来登录MongoDB服务器。

    “`
    mongo –host hostname –port port_number –authenticationDatabase admin -u username -p
    “`

    其中,`hostname` 是MongoDB服务器的主机名,`port_number` 是MongoDB服务器的端口号,默认为27017,`username` 是MongoDB服务器的用户名。执行该命令后,系统将提示输入密码,输入正确的密码后即可登录MongoDB服务器。

    3.2. 查看数据库
    登录MongoDB服务器后,可以使用以下命令来查看数据库。

    “`
    show dbs
    “`

    该命令将列出所有的数据库名称。

    3.3. 使用特定数据库
    如果要查看特定的数据库,可以使用以下命令。

    “`
    use database_name
    “`

    其中,`database_name` 是要使用的数据库的名称。

    3.4. 查看集合
    在使用特定数据库后,可以使用以下命令来查看集合。

    “`
    show collections
    “`

    该命令将列出特定数据库中的所有集合名称。

    以上就是在Linux系统中查看数据库的一些常用命令。根据不同的数据库管理系统,命令可能会有所不同,但基本思路是一致的。通过登录数据库服务器、选择特定数据库、查看数据库或表等操作,我们可以方便地查看数据库的相关信息。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部